Warning Signs You Need Pool Leak Water Removal

Ignoring water damage from pool leaks can lead to costly repairs and even safety hazards. Here are some common warning signs to watch out for: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, unpleasant odors can be a sign of water damage. If you notice a persistent musty smell in your home, it’s worth investigating further. Our team can help you identify the source of the odor and provide a solution to get your property smelling fresh and clean again.

Warped or Discolored Flooring

Water damage can cause flooring to warp or discolor. If you notice changes to your flooring, it’s essential to address the issue quickly. Our technicians can help you identify the extent of the damage and provide a plan to restore your flooring to its original condition.

Water Stains on Ceilings or Walls

Water stains on ceilings or walls can be a sign of a leak. If you notice water stains, it’s worth investigating further to find out the source of the leak and prevent further damage. Our team can help you identify the source of the stain and provide a solution to get your property back to normal.

Pool Leak Water Removal Cost in Rye, AZ

The cost of pool leak water removal in Rye, AZ, can vary based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ated price ranges for various aspects of the service: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Initial Inspection and Assessment $100 – $500 Time of day, travel distance, and complexity of the job
Water Extraction $1,000 – $5,000 Amount of water, location of the leak, and type of equipment needed
Drying and Dehumidification $500 – $2,000 Size of the affected area, type of equipment needed, and duration of the process
Restoration and Repair $1,000 – $5,000 Type of materials needed, complexity of the repair, and labor costs
Free Estimate and Consultation $0 – $200 Travel distance, time of day, and complexity of the job

Exact pricing depends on an on-site assessment and will be provided by one of our expert technicians. We offer free estimates and consultations to help you understand the costs involved and make an informed decision.
